What is Melatonin?

Melatonin is a hormone naturally produced by our bodies in response to darkness, primarily by the pineal gland in the brain. It plays a crucial role in regulating the sleep-wake cycle, also known as the circadian rhythm. By influencing this internal clock, melatonin helps control when we feel sleepy and when we are alert.

High-Dose Melatonin Powder Usage and Considerations

Dosage and Administration

The dosage of high-dose melatonin powder can vary depending on individual needs and the specific product. It is essential to follow the manufacturer's instructions or consult a healthcare professional for guidance. Typically, doses range from 3 to 20 mg, taken about 30 minutes before bedtime. Start with a lower dose and adjust as needed to find the optimal amount for your body.

Safety Precautions

While generally safe, high-dose melatonin should be used with caution under certain circumstances:

  • Pregnancy and Breastfeeding: Avoid using high-dose melatonin if you are pregnant or breastfeeding unless recommended by a healthcare provider.
  • Medical Conditions: Consult a doctor before taking it if you have any underlying health issues, especially sleep disorders like sleep apnea or narcolepsy.
  • Drug Interactions: Be mindful of potential interactions with medications, particularly those affecting the central nervous system or sleep. Always inform your healthcare provider about any drugs you are taking.

Potential Side Effects

As with any supplement, some individuals may experience mild side effects when using high-dose melatonin powder:

  • Drowsiness upon waking (usually temporary)
  • Headache
  • Nausea
  • Digestive discomfort

These side effects tend to be rare and generally subside as your body adjusts. Discontinue use if side effects persist or worsen.
